Platform
Features
0 followers
Saint Louis Zoo is recognized worldwide for its innovative approaches to animal care and management, wildlife conservation, research, and education.
Industries
Headquarters
Employees
Links
Dwight Scott
80 members
11 members
3 members
7 members
6 members
5 members
View all
ContentSquare
113 followers
Zipline
20 followers
EverQuote
16 followers
Exact Sciences
15 followers
Model N
13 followers
Symbotic
8 followers
Pagaya
Accuray
7 followers
Komodo Health
Point B
5 followers
ITA Group
Explore companies